Is it true that there are possibility of breast development until the age of 23 ?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Yes, but: "Breast development occurs in distinct stages throughout a woman's life, first before birth, again at puberty, and during the childbearing years. Changes also occur to the breasts during the menstrual cycle and when a woman reaches menopause." from the following Hopkins site with further details http://www.hopkinsmedicine.org/healthlibrary/conditions/breast_health/normal_breast_development_and_changes_85,P00151/
